Ratings Review: THE BLACKLIST (Season Three - Fall 2015)

if I have said it once, I have said it a million times. NBC is killing THE BLACKLIST. The once ratings hit is now a pulling in mediocre ratings and it is because of the lack of even decent programming before and after it aires, on Thursday nights. The series needed more than just 30 episodes of nurturing and building a strong fan base, before heading out on its own. It will have a 4th season, but this could have been a very long running series, instead of struggling to get its 100 episodes for syndication.

In the Live+SD Ratings, THE BLACKLIST averaged 6.94 million viewers, a 0.8 rating in Adults 18-34, a 1.5 rating in Adults 18-49, and a 2.0 rating in Adults 25-54.

For the Live+3 DVR ratings, the total audience level added 4 million viewers and 1.2 points in the A18-49 demographic. By the Live+7 ratings, viewership was at 12.29 million viewers (+77%) and a 3.1 rating (+107%) in Adults 18-49.

The mid-season premiere of THE BLACK LIST will air on January 7, 2016.

Live+Same Day Ratings
 (Thursdays at 9 p.m., on NBC)

Date Viewers* A18-34 A18-49 A25-54
10/01/15 7.77 0.9 1.8 2.4
10/08/15 7.02 0.9 1.5 2.0
10/15/15 6.93 0.8 1.4 2.0
10/22/15 6.68 0.7 1.4 1.9
10/29/15 7.03 0.7 1.5 2.1
11/05/15 6.44 0.7 1.4 1.8
11/12/15 6.75 0.7 1.5 1.9
11/19/15 6.91 0.8 1.5 2.0
* - in millions


"DVR" Ratings (post same day viewership)

Date L+3 (P2+) L+3 (18-49) L+7 (P2+) L+7 (18-49)
10/01/15 12.09 3.2 15.10 4.1
10/08/15 10.92 2.8 13.24 3.5
10/15/15 10.94 2.8 11.91 3.0
10/22/15 10.77 2.7 11.98 3.0
10/29/15 10.67 2.5 11.66 2.9
11/05/15 10.54 2.6 11.45 2.9
11/12/15 10.58 2.5 11.56 2.9
11/19/15 11.40 2.8
